Matthew J. Poirier Vehicle Crash Tiverton, RI Death and Obituary: Tragic Loss

The community of Tiverton is mourning the sudden and tragic loss of 40-year-old Matthew J. Poirier, whose life was cut short in a single-vehicle crash on the evening of April 4, 2026. The accident, which occurred near the intersection of Eight Rod Way and Morning Dove Drive, has left family, friends, and neighbors facing a profound sense of grief and loss.

According to the Tiverton Police Department, Poirier was driving a red Toyota RAV4 when, for reasons still under investigation, the vehicle left the roadway and struck a tree with severe force. He was the sole occupant of the vehicle at the time of the crash.

Emergency responders arrived quickly and carried out a complex extrication before transporting him to Rhode Island Hospital. Despite extensive efforts by medical personnel, Poirier succumbed to his injuries.

Authorities have confirmed that no other vehicles were involved, and the crash is being treated as an isolated incident. Investigators are continuing to examine possible contributing factors, including road conditions, mechanical issues, and other circumstances that may have led to the vehicle leaving the roadway.
